Arnot Health is seeking an experienced and dedicated Practice Manager to lead operations in our Gastroenterology Office. Under the direction of the Director of Operations, the Practice Manager is responsible for overseeing daily administrative functions, supporting staff, ensuring compliance with regulatory standards, and helping to foster a positive and efficient patient experience. This role is a vital connection point between clinical staff, providers, and administration.
Key Responsibilities:
Leadership & Administration:
Serve as a key point of contact for operations across GI outpatient services
Support recruitment, onboarding, orientation, and training of non-clinical staff
Conduct performance evaluations and provide regular feedback to staff
Review and approve payroll, purchases, and time-off requests
Collaborate with providers on workflow, performance metrics, and staffing needs
Compliance & Quality:
Ensure all operations meet JCAHO, OSHA, and other applicable standards
Conduct routine rounds to monitor compliance and implement corrective action plans
Attend and contribute to administrative, quality improvement, and departmental meetings
Maintain documentation related to inspections, safety, and medication storage
Communication & Coordination:
Maintain clear and consistent communication with providers, staff, and leadership
Act as liaison between GI office and other departments across Arnot Health
Support integration and onboarding of new providers
Address and resolve patient complaints and concerns professionally and promptly
Patient Experience & Satisfaction:
Monitor and respond to patient satisfaction data
Implement process improvements to support positive patient outcomes and experiences
Qualifications:
Associate degree in management, business, or a related field preferred; high school diploma required
Minimum of 1–3 years experience in a healthcare setting
Previous management experience required
Strong understanding of outpatient medical practice operations and finances
Proficient in Microsoft Office and electronic medical record systems
Special Requirements:
May require occasional after-hours availability for staffing concerns
Some local travel between sites may be necessary
